Game Help: City Settlement Private

    The Crown (or a settlement's Divine Patron) may declare whether the
    settlement is open or closed to newcomers being welcomed in by its own
    NPC citizens.

    CITY SETTLEMENT PRIVATE closes the settlement's doors to
    NPC-granted citizenship and residency - while private, only a fellow
    citizen can personally extend either to a newcomer. Going private
    automatically relieves any sitting Civic Registrar of the post (their
    entire purpose is granting citizenship/residency on the settlement's
    behalf), and no new Registrar may be appointed while the settlement
    remains private.

    CITY SETTLEMENT PUBLIC reopens the settlement to NPC-granted
    citizenship/residency, including appointing a Registrar again, as
    normal.

    Meliura, Praestantia, and any settlement declared a hometown can never
    be made private - divine decree keeps their gates permanently open to
    all.

    Syntax:
      CITY SETTLEMENT PUBLIC
      CITY SETTLEMENT PRIVATE
